getting braces is NO big deal. I got my braces in July and i was scared.
When you go to the orthodontist office, they usually have u brush your teeth and then they take an imprint of you teeth with a sticky, gum like substence. After, the nurse cleans your teeth really well and applies a tiny dab of glue to each tooth with a toothpick thingie. THey usually due the bottom braces first, then the top. Then the orthodontist comes and with a tiny tweezer, he GENTLY puts the brackets on your teeth. After each bracket is glued on, the ortho will shine a blue light on them so that they will dry faster. After your brackets are on, they put the wire in. The nurse will put a big wire in your mouth. She will measure the size of your wire to fit your mouth. YOu will hear a few clicks and clangs of her cutting the wire, but you wont feel any pain. The nurse will then thread the wire through the back brackets and then the wire weill just pop in. Heres the fun part: the bands. You can chose colors of bands to put on your brackets. once youve chosen what colors to use, the nurse will attatch them to your brackets.
Still, you dont feel any pain.
THREE TO FIVE HOURS LATER:
Three to five hours later you will feel a slight sore-ness in one of your teeth. That tooth will make the others teeth hurt, and so on. THe pain is not that bad, and it wont make you cry or anything. Just take advil and tylenol and stuff and youll be fine. good luck!!!!

it doesn't hurt to have braces put on at all... all they do is glue the individual metal pieces (or plastic if you get clear ones) to each tooth that needs to be adjusted, and attach the wire to link each tooth... there's no drilling at all, totally painless.

afterward, they will show you how to use the rubber bands, which just attach at certain areas overnight.

you will feel some tenderness as your teeth begin to move, but this usually subsides after a day or two... then your teeth will feel normal again. you will feel this tenderness after each adjustment (usually once a month you have an adjustment, but i can't be 100% as it's been a few years since i had mine). take some aspirin during this time to help. it will also be difficult to eat after an adjustment.

don't worry though, there's no excruciating pain from having them put on the first time.

I had braces put on when I was 14 and only needed them for about 2 years. How long a person needs them will depend on how bad their teeth are and what needs correcting. It doesn't hurt really when they put them on. It feels weird and you might feel some discomfort as well but it's nothing really painful.

You will notice a few days after that your mouth will get very sore as your teeth start to do some moving around. How bad it can be really depends on the person though. I had REALLY bad teeth that needed a lot of moving around so my mouth hurt for about a good week after I got mine on.

After a while though you don't feel pain and eventually you get so used to the braces you forget you have them. My mouth would get a little sore whenever the dentist needed to tighten my braces but it wasn't anything bad.

You shouldn't eat hard candy or certain foods that could bend your braces. Chewing gum isn't recommended since the gum could get stuck in your braces and cause problems. Your dentist should go through everything with you as far what you should/shouldn't eat and will probably give you a list to take home (mine did.)

Normal life doesn't change really. The only thing I noticed was that food tends to get stuck in the braces after you eat but all you have to do is brush your teeth after each meal. If you can't do that since your out just swish some water around your mouth and try to rinse most of the food out until you can get home and brush your teeth.

Good luck. It really isn't as bad as some people make it out to be. Trust me, when they finally come off and you have a great smile it's definitely worth it.
